Karachi: Pakistani rupees has appreciated against the dollar in the interbank and open market on Wednesday.
On the third day of the business week, the price of the American currency dropped by Rs1. 9 in the interbank market, after which the dollar closed at Rs277. 48 in the interbank market.
The dollar closed at Rs278.57 at the end of the business day on Tuesday.
